Just about every new construction project has a concrete slab. It’s easy to get tempted to complete a job faster by rushing to finish the concrete. Ignoring some basic facts about working with concrete could lead to the flooring, and your reputation, being ruined.
Concrete moisture testing is the only way to know that concrete is ready to be finished and have the flooring installed. Testing also helps you control your schedule and budget. Learning eight truths about concrete moisture makes you a better general contractor.

  1. 75% Relative Humidity(RH) or below is acceptable for finishing a concrete slab. Different floor coverings can handle different levels of RH. A moisture test is the only way to know if a flooring will succeed on your concrete.
  1. All concrete has some moisture content. Most of the water in concrete comes from the mixing process. You can apply a floor covering to the concrete once it is free of excess moisture.
  1. Water flows through concrete. While drying, concrete forms pathways called capillaries that water moves through. Moisture is more concentrated deeper in a slab. Water from outside the concrete can enter and slow the drying process.
  1. At the equilibrium point, water stops moving through concrete. After you seal concrete, the moisture inside that can’t escape balances evenly throughout the slab. If the moisture content is excessive, it can cause the sealer and the flooring above it to fail.
  1. Moisture in concrete won’t move faster than conditions allow. Ambient temperature and air circulation determine how fast concrete dries. Some products claim to help concrete dry faster, but they may not work. A common way to estimate drying time is 30 days per inch of concrete. Once you pass your estimated drying time, you can have a concrete moisture test done to know if it is dry or not.
  1. Your target moisture content is based on your flooring. Each project will aim for a different amount of concrete moisture content. Your target equilibrium point is based on how much moisture the flooring you will install can handle.
  1. It’s impossible to know the concrete moisture content without testing. Estimating the drying time for a concrete slab can’t be relied upon for determining whether it is ready to be coated. You must have professional testing done to get an accurate picture of your slab’s readiness.
  1. Surface moisture is not the same as moisture content. The RH in-situ probe testing method is the best way to know that your slab has the correct moisture content. You can’t rely on the plastic sheet or calcium chloride method, which only tests surface moisture.
